Production of genetically identical copies of organisms by asexual reproduction is called:
Correct answer: A. Cloning
- A. Cloning
- B. Genetic engineering
- C. Biological control
- D. Tissue culture technique
Explanation
Cloning is the process of producing genetically identical organisms from a single parent through asexual reproduction.
